> Nitpick.
> How about moving sync_mm_rss into after check !mm of exit_mm?
>
Hmm.
==
sync_mm_rss(tsk, tsk->mm);
group_dead = atomic_dec_and_test(&tsk->signal->live);
if (group_dead) {
hrtimer_cancel(&tsk->signal->real_timer);
exit_itimers(tsk->signal);
if (tsk->mm)
setmax_mm_hiwater_rss(&tsk->signal->maxrss, tsk->mm); ---(**)
}
acct_collect(code, group_dead);
if (group_dead)
tty_audit_exit();
if (unlikely(tsk->audit_context))
audit_free(tsk);

tsk->exit_code = code;
taskstats_exit(tsk, group_dead); --------(*)

exit_mm(tsk);
==
task_acct routine has to handle mm information (*).
So, we have to sync somewhere before exit_mm() or tsk->mm goes to NULL.

I think taskstat is an only acct hook which gatheres mm's rss information
but I placed sync_mm_rss() before all accounting routine.
Anyway, sync_mm_rss() should be before (**)
setmax_mm_hiwater_rss(&tsk->signal->maxrss, tsk->mm);
